I have an application that uses a HTTPS tunnel to xyz.com via java and commandline.
If I enable HTTPS scanning on the global tab (no one can access xyz.com)
If I add xyz.com as an exception and check everything (still no access)
If I add xyz.com to the transparent skip list (still no access)
**Note eicar test works and file is blocked**
Question 1: Should'nt the exception and/or skip list bypass HTTPS scanning for xyz.com?
If I DISABLE HTTPS scanning on the global tab
Remove the exception created
Remove the skip list entry (we can access xyz.com)
*Note eicar test fails and file is downloaded**
If I create a user profile and enable HTTPS scanning (we still can access xyz.com)
*Note eicar test works and file is blocked**
If enable HTTPS scanning on the global tab
Remove HTTPS scanning from the user profile I created (I can not access xyz.com)
*Note eicar test works and file is blocked**
Am I missing something here? I would assume that the profiles, exceptions and skip lists are to bypass the the default global settings.
